Midfielder “Rostov” Ivan Komarov told that after a fine goal against “Ural” hopes to be in the team’s starting lineup more often.
21-year-old Komarov’s goal against Ural helped Rostov reach the next round of the FONBET Russian Cup. The match ended with a score of 3:1 in favor of the Rostovites. This season, Komarov played 10 matches in the MIR RPL, in which he scored one goal.
— Will a good goal against Ural help you start more often?
— I hope so, but the head coach decides everything. We have healthy competition on our team, and if someone plays my position better, I will treat that with understanding. As for the goal, when I received the ball, I started looking for the attacker. At that moment, someone shouted: “Yourself!” At that moment, I knocked. The ball landed perfectly. I won’t say I was surprised, but I’m happy that the ball flew the way I wanted,” Komarov told .
“Rostov” will play with “Spartak” on April 21 as part of the 25th round of the RPL WORLD. The match will be broadcast live by and MATCH PREMIER. The meeting starts at 8:30 p.m. Moscow time.
